Résumé

Each of Brandeis Taylor's cherished dreams--an exciting career, a loving husband, and wonderful children--were destroyed the night she was attacked. But when Brandeis renews her acquaintance with childhood friend Jackson Gray, she finds the boy she remembers is now a handsome and successful lawyer and one whose kisses arouse forgotten passions and whose strength gives her the courage to hope again.

À propos de l'auteur

Biographie de Jacquelin Thomas

Jacquelin Thomas is an award winning, bestselling author with more than 79 titles in print and twenty-one years' experience as a published author. Her books have garnered several awards, including two EMMA awards, the Romance in Color Reviewers Award, Readers' Choice Award and the Atlanta Choice Award in the Religious & Spiritual category. Jacquelin was a 2005 honoree at the Houston Black Film Festival for the movie adaptation of her novel, Hidden Blessings.
She was the first recipient to receive the Writers Achievement Award at the North Carolina Book Festival in Winston-Salem. She also received a Lifetime Achievement Award from Romantic Times Magazine. Jacquelin is published in the romance, women's fiction, inspirational and young adult genres. Her second book in the young adult series, Divine Confidential was nominated for a 2008 NAACP Image Award for outstanding fiction.
Jacquelin holds degrees in Interior Design, Business Management and Psychology. She has an M. L. S. in Legal Studies, and an M. S. in Psychology.
